What is Amla Hair Shampoo?

Amla hair shampoo is formulated using extracts from the Indian gooseberry, also known as amla. This fruit is rich in Vitamin C, antioxidants, and essential fatty acids, making it a powerhouse ingredient for promoting hair strength and shine. When combined with other nourishing elements like argan oil and sunflower oil, the shampoo becomes an effective hair cleanser that caters to diverse hair care needs.

Does Amla Shampoo Grow Hair?

Amla is often praised for its hair growth properties due to its ability to strengthen hair follicles and prevent hair breakage. Its antioxidant content helps combat free radicals, promoting a healthier scalp environment for hair growth. The regular use of amla hair shampoo can reduce hair fall and enhance thickness over time.

However, results may vary depending on individual hair types and conditions. For best results, pair the shampoo with a balanced diet and proper scalp care routine.

Is Amla Shampoo Good for Hair?

Yes, amla shampoo offers multiple benefits for hair health, making it a suitable choice for those seeking natural hair care solutions. Here are some reasons why amla shampoo is good for hair:

  1. Strengthens Hair: Amla’s high vitamin content fortifies hair strands, reducing breakage.
  2. Reduces Dandruff: Its antimicrobial properties help keep the scalp clean and free from dandruff.
  3. Enhances Shine: Regular use leaves hair looking glossy and vibrant.
  4. Improves Scalp Health: Amla nourishes and soothes the scalp, promoting overall hair health.
  5. Prevents Premature Greying: The antioxidants in amla may help maintain natural hair color.
